An unvaccinated person has been recorded as the most recent death from COVID-19 in Tobago. Their passing brings the island’s total to 268 lives lost.
That’s according to the latest update from the Division of Health, Wellness and Social Protection, in the Tobago House of Assembly (THA), dated Friday 20 May 2022.
Before yesterday, the most recent COVID-related death reported on the island was over a week ago, on Thursday 12 May 2022, with an unvaccinated person identified as the deceased on that date.
The Tobago Health Division report also notes that six persons have been certified as recovered from COVID-19 over the past 24 hours, while another 62 persons have tested positive for the disease, in Tobago.
These latest recoveries mean that at present, the total number of people in Tobago who have recovered from COVID-19 since March 2020, now stands at 8,618.
However, the most recent infections have moved the number of active infections on the island currently to 573.
The Tobago COVID-19 update for 20 May 2022 also says that 12 people currently are hospitalised with COVID-19, down from Thursday’s total of 14.
Of the 12 patients currently hospitalised, six have not been vaccinated at all against the disease, while the other six patients have been fully vaccinated.
